Cabbage and Noodles

Cabbage and Noodles is a classic Eastern European comfort dish, often found on family tables during the colder months. This hearty meal features tender sautéed cabbage mingling beautifully with egg noodles, all brought together with a creamy sour cream sauce and a hint of paprika. It's a dish that warms the heart and satisfies the soul, evoking the coziness of home-cooked meals shared with loved ones.

Ingredients

Egg noodles
12 oz
Unsalted butter
3 tablespoons
Onion
1 medium, chopped
Garlic
2 cloves, minced
Cabbage
1 medium head, sliced
Salt
to taste
Black pepper
to taste
Paprika
1 teaspoon
Sour cream
1/2 cup
Fresh parsley
for garnish, chopped

Instructions

  1. Cook the egg noodles according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
  2. In a large skillet, melt the butter over medium heat.
  3. Add the chopped onion and minced garlic. Sauté until the onion is translucent and fragrant, about 3-4 minutes.
  4. Add the sliced cabbage to the skillet. Cook, stirring occasionally, until the cabbage is tender and slightly caramelized, about 10 minutes.
  5. Season with salt, pepper, and paprika. Stir to combine.
  6. Add the cooked egg noodles to the skillet. Toss to coat the noodles with the cabbage mixture evenly.
  7. Remove from heat and stir in the sour cream until well incorporated.
  8. Garnish with fresh parsley before serving for a pop of color and freshness.

Tips

  • 💡 For added protein, consider incorporating sautéed mushrooms or cooked bacon.
  • 💡 You can also add a splash of apple cider vinegar to the cabbage for a tangy twist.
  • 💡 If you prefer a vegetarian version, substitute the butter with olive oil or plant-based butter.

Dietary Information

Servings: 4 Dish Type: Main Course Prep Time: 15 minutes Cook Time: 20 minutes Calories: 450 Fat: 20g Carbs: 58g Protein: 12g Sodium: 400mg Sugar: 3g
